Transaction 83eea3288b3cf51c8f4ef39982d2eac3091258d2dacff4ae1a0035a5deb3e44b
1 Input
1 Output
-
83eea3288b3cf51c8f4ef39982d2eac3091258d2dacff4ae1a0035a5deb3e44b:0
- value
- 184906
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f583edfee0918c1670262d3216dbb9b67ba1085
- address
- bc1qhavrahlwpyvvzeczvtfjzmdmndnm5yy9fpw62q